Production Capacity That Matches Your Ambition

Your oven’s capacity needs to align perfectly with your production goals. Consider:

  • Daily output requirements in pounds or units
  • Peak production periods and how they affect your needs
  • The product mix and how different items require different space

A small artisan bakery might thrive with a deck oven that handles 12-15 loaves per hour, while high-volume operations often require rack ovens that can process 150+ pounds of product hourly.

Oven Type Typical Capacity Ideal For
Deck Oven 12-20 loaves/hour per deck Artisan breads, pizzas
Rack Oven 150-300 lbs/hour High-volume, diverse products
Convection 80-120 lbs/hour Pastries, cookies, light baking
Tunnel Oven 500+ lbs/hour Industrial production

Temperature Precision and Heat Distribution

The difference between good and exceptional baked goods often comes down to temperature control and heat distribution.

Temperature range matters tremendously—most commercial bakery ovens should offer:

  • Minimum range of 150°F to 500°F (65°C to 260°C)
  • Precise controls with 5-degree increments or better
  • Recovery time of less than 5 minutes after door opening

Heat distribution is equally crucial. Hobart ovens, for example, often feature advanced air circulation systems that eliminate hot spots and ensure even browning across all products.

Energy Considerations and Utility Requirements

Your choice between gas, electric, or wood-fired ovens will impact both your product and your bottom line.

Gas ovens typically offer:

  • Lower operating costs (20-30% less than electric)
  • Faster heat recovery
  • Moister heat environment beneficial for many breads

Electric ovens provide:

  • More precise temperature control
  • Easier installation (no ventilation requirements)
  • Cleaner operation with no combustion byproducts

Wood-fired ovens deliver:

  • Unique flavor profiles impossible to replicate
  • Marketing appeal for artisan bakeries
  • Higher labor requirements for operation

Energy efficiency ratings should be scrutinized carefully—a Rational oven with higher upfront costs might save $3,000-5,000 annually through reduced energy consumption.

Space Planning and Installation Realities

The perfect oven on paper becomes problematic if it won’t fit your space or requires infrastructure you don’t have.

Consider:

  • Footprint dimensions including required clearances (typically 18-24 inches)
  • Ventilation requirements and hood systems
  • Weight load capacity of your floors
  • Utility access points and potential modification costs

Installation costs can easily add $2,000-10,000 to your investment depending on your existing infrastructure. Blodgett offers pre-installation planning services that can help identify potential issues before they become expensive surprises.

The proof is in the baking

Never—and this bears repeating—never purchase a commercial oven without testing it first. Theoretical specifications fade in importance when faced with real-world performance.

Arrange comprehensive testing using:

Testing Approach What to Look For Why It Matters
On-site demos Consistency across multiple rack positions Reveals hot/cold spots invisible in specs
Bakery visits Speaking with current users Uncovers long-term satisfaction patterns
Test kitchen sessions Baking your specific recipes Confirms suitability for your product line

When testing, bring your own ingredients and recipes. The Empire test kitchen in New York allows bakers to spend a full day running production tests—an investment of time that prevents costly mistakes.

Document performance metrics during testing: recovery times between batches, temperature consistency, steam quality for crusty breads, and energy consumption under load. These data points provide objective comparison criteria beyond sales pitches.
